About G. E. Coghill

G. E. Coghill is a scholar working on Radiation, Animal Science and Zoology and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, having authored 3 papers that have together received 29 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Viral Infections and Immunology Research (1 paper), Virus-based gene therapy research (1 paper) and Advanced Radiotherapy Techniques (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Animal Science and Zoology (15 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(15 citations) and Infectious Diseases (9 citations). G. E. Coghill has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Michael Klutch, Nicola M. Tauraso, James Robertson, T. E. Hilditch, W.D. Alexander and J. M. C. Connell. Their work appears in journals such as European Journal of Nuclear Medicine and Molecular Imaging and Avian Diseases.
